Ex pub boss fraud case

A FORMER Scarborough pub landlady accused of fraud has had her case committed to the crown court.
Machele Farrar, who previously ran the Spa pub in Victoria Road, did not enter a plea during the hearing at Scarborough Magistrates’ Court.

The 49-year-old, of Manor Road, was bailed to appear at York Crown Court for a plea and directions hearing on February 23.
